Yes please. The reason I ask is because I play on an M1 MacBook Air and M4 Max MacBook Pro and both are fine with my saves. Another good test you could try is setting up a new user account on your Mac and playing the save in that account. Launch the game in the new account and a new EA > TS4 folder will be created in Documents. Quit, copy your save from the saves folder in your usual Mac account by either copying it onto a USB or using the shared folder in Macintosh HD > Users > User account and then put it in the new saves folder. This would be an interesting test as it is a completely new user account with clean Library folder. When making the new user account keep it as simple as possible, you don't need to setup iCloud or anything.
